    Key Specs at a Glance: Outdoor Shading

    • IP Rating: Look for IP65 or higher for any outdoor motor or battery pack to survive the elements.
    • Power Source: Solar-charged battery packs are ideal for retrofitting, while hardwired motors provide more torque for heavy canvas.
    • Protocol: Zigbee and Z-Wave penetrate exterior walls better than standard Wi-Fi, making them superior for backyard hubs.
    • Sensors: An anemometer (wind sensor) is mandatory to prevent your canopy from acting like a sail and tearing.

    Motorizing the Canopy: Power and Protocols

    When upgrading a standard home depot pergola canopy, you generally have two choices: a motorized retractable wire-hung canopy or a louvered roof system. Replacing a static pergola cover home depot with a motorized track system means you need to decide on power. I highly recommend a 12V solar-charged battery system if you want to avoid trenching wires across your yard. Brands like Somfy offer outdoor-rated motors that integrate seamlessly with smart home hubs.

    Living with a home depot pergola cover: Day-to-Day Reality

    I started my backyard project with a basic cedar pergola home depot setup and decided to retrofit a motorized track canopy. The home depot pergola installation for the wood frame took a weekend, but the motor integration was a learning curve. The motor on my unit makes a faint, industrial hum—barely audible over daytime neighborhood noise, but surprisingly noticeable during a quiet evening.

    I didn't account for the battery pack thickness when I mounted the track to my wood pergola kits home depot frame; it sticks out about 15mm from the beam and constantly catches fallen leaves. Another reality check: the wind sensor I installed to protect the fabric was initially too sensitive. A mild breeze would trigger the canopy to retract right when we needed shade the most. It took three days of tweaking the anemometer settings before the automation felt truly helpful rather than annoying.

    What happens to motorized outdoor shades during a power outage?

    If you use a hardwired motor, it will remain locked in its current position until power is restored. Battery-powered or solar-charged motors will continue to function normally, which is a major advantage during summer storms.
